Search by job, company or skills

Alegeus

Senior .Net Developer

Save
  • Posted 21 hours ago
  • Be among the first 10 applicants
Early Applicant

Job Description

Senior Software Engineer – (Architecture Team)

Location

Bangalore, India

Reports to

Principal Engineer

About Alegeus


Alegeus is the market leader in consumerdirected healthcare (CDH) solutions, powering millions of consumer benefit accounts including FSAs, HSAs, HRAs, dependent care and wellness programs through a modern SaaS and payments platform

.We are investing aggressively in modernization, APIfirst integration, realtime data access and AIenabled automation to redefine how consumers save and spend on healthcare. With industry expectations shifting rapidly, Alegeus is at a pivotal inflection point; we are transforming our platform, elevating engineering rigor and building a nextgeneration product and engineering team

.
Role Summa

ryWe are seeking a Senior Software Engineer to join the Galaxy Gurus (Architecture team) team to design, build, and scale distributed, cloud-native applications. This role emphasizes strong engineering fundamentals, system design, microservices architecture, and end-to-end ownership of high-impact system

s.The engineer will collaborate across architecture, product, and platform teams to deliver scalable, reliable, and high-performance solutions aligned with business outcome

s.Key Responsibiliti

esArchitecture & System Desi

  • gnDesign and build scalable distributed systems using microservices architectu
  • reContribute to system design decisions with focus on performance, reliability, and fault toleran
  • ceApply Domain-Driven Design (DDD) principles to align technical solutions with business domain

s.API & Backend Engineeri

  • ngDevelop robust APIs using C#/.NET Core and REST principl
  • esChampion API-first development with clean contracts and high reusabili
  • tyEnsure secure, scalable, and extensible service desi

gnCloud & Platform Engineeri

  • ngBuild and deploy applications on cloud platforms (Azure preferred / AW
  • S)Work with Kubernetes and containerized environmen
  • tsEnsure high availability and resilience of servic

esData Engineeri

  • ngDesign and implement data solutions using relational and NoSQL databas
  • esOptimize data models for performance and scalabili

tyEvent-Driven & Distributed Syste

  • msDevelop systems leveraging event-driven architectu
  • reHandle asynchronous workflows, messaging, and system integrati

onEngineering Excellen

  • ceWrite clean, maintainable, and efficient production-grade co
  • deParticipate in code reviews and enforce engineering best practic
  • esEnsure performance optimization and system reliabili

tyAgile & Collaborati

  • onWork in Agile/Scrum teams to deliver high-quality softwa
  • reCollaborate with cross-functional teams including Product, QA, and Architectu
  • reTranslate business requirements into technical solution

s.Innovation & AI Enableme

  • ntLeverage AI technologies/Tools to improve system intelligence and automati
  • onContribute to modernization initiatives and platform evoluti

onMentorship & Leadersh

  • ipMentor junior engineers and guide technical decision-maki
  • ngDrive continuous improvement and engineering cultu

reRequired Qualifications (Hard Requirement

  • s)6-9 years of hands-on software development experience, with at least 4 years in designing and deploying distributed systems using microservices and Kubernete
  • s.Strong expertise in C#/.NET Core and backend developme
  • ntExperience building microservices-based distributed syste
  • msHands-on experience with Kubernetes and containerizati
  • onStrong understanding of API design and REST principl
  • esExperience with relational and NoSQL databas
  • esFamiliarity with cloud platforms (Azure preferred / AW
  • S)Strong knowledge of system design, scalability, and performance optimizati
  • onExperience working in Agile/Scrum environmen
  • tsStrong communication and collaboration skil

lsPreferred Qualificatio

  • nsBachelor's or Master's degree in Computer Science or related fie
  • ldExperience with Domain-Driven Design (DD
  • D)Experience with event-driven architecture and messaging syste
  • msExposure to AI based developme
  • ntExperience building enterprise-scale SaaS platfor

ms
What Success Looks L

ikeA successful Senior Software Engineer wi

  • ll:Deliver scalable, high-performance systems aligned with architecture standa
  • rdsDrive API-first and microservices adoption across initiati
  • vesImprove system reliability, scalability, and maintainabil
  • ityEnable faster delivery through strong engineering practi
  • cesMentor team members and elevate overall engineering qual
  • ityContribute to modernization and innovation initiati

ves

More Info

Job Type:
Industry:
Employment Type:

About Company

Job ID: 148890205

Similar Jobs

Bengaluru, India

Skills:

.NETKafkaAzure SqlSqlRedisRest ApiNew RelicRabbitmqGitAzure Cosmos DBDockerMongoDBKubernetesSalesforcePollyCI CDAzure Service BusPub Sub API

Remote

Skills:

.NET Framework.NET Core / .NET 6+C#Asp.net Mvc

Bengaluru, India

Skills:

.Net Core.Net TechnologiesAsp.net MvcWeb ServicesSsrsPostgreSQLHTMLAngular 8ReactJavascriptMySQLAgileAzure cloud servicesScrumOracleRazorAzure DevOpsCSSSQL ServerGitRest Apismulti-tier application architectureobject-oriented programmingRDLC reporting

Bengaluru, India

Skills:

.Net Core.NET FrameworkLinqTfsWeb ApiCSSAsp.net MvcSQL ServerHTMLRest ServicesjQueryGitJavascriptIisEntity FrameworkAzure DevOpsASP.NET Core MVCEF Core

Bengaluru, India

Skills:

.Net Core.NET FrameworkAzure Cloud ServicesERP Enterprise Resource Planning systemsMicroservices ArchitectureMVC Model-View-ControllerCRM Customer Relationship Management systemsSQL Structured Query Language